Output 66be0c87bb6c9c990d617d13c93bc8ddcec382b151a35f8b02b2cc8d158b62fe:0

value
107518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0de4f67a8ec65b59049810e6ea56a9300f0bfea OP_EQUAL
address
3GMcMcpa7htgexFxpKttffcCpaHgJUEgze
transaction
66be0c87bb6c9c990d617d13c93bc8ddcec382b151a35f8b02b2cc8d158b62fe
confirmations
224199
spent
true